Byakko from the anime Moeyo Ken is a character whose journey begins within the ranks of the antagonistic Mōryō organization. Operating as a combatant, she leverages an elite mercenary lineage, demonstrating lethal precision in battle. Her background is complicated by her allegiance to Mōryō, which hinged on a gelatin-administered memory-suppressant designed to erase intelligence on the group's activities if fear ever breached her resolve. This detail reveals that her former masters valued operational security over loyalty, setting the stage for her eventual displacement.
In terms of personality, Byakko presents a fascinating contrast of traits. She maintains a youthful facade and playful mannerisms that might suggest naivety, yet underneath this exterior lies a steely calm and audacious confidence. She frequently dismisses adversaries as inferior, a habit that skirts peril but never seems to shake her composure. This combination of youthfulness and cold professionalism makes her a memorable presence among the cast. Her striking appearance, marked by light-purple pigtails and eyes, is complemented by a traditional white-and-yellow Chinese blouse, purple pants, and dark shoes, giving her a distinctive visual identity.
Her primary motivation shifts dramatically due to the circumstances of her capture. A botched mission leads to her capture by Tsukikage, where interrogation tactics activate the memory-suppressant drug's amnesic effects, stripping her of all ties to Mōryō. Subsequently cast out by her clan for this failure, she drifts into isolation within Tsukikage, interacting sparingly outside shared meals. This loss of her past and her rejection by her former allies becomes the catalyst for her to forge a new path. Her role in the story evolves from an adversary to a tentative member of the Tsukikage group, where she slowly bridges connections with new allies, contributing to missions while often being relegated to mundane duties like hideout upkeep.
Key relationships are central to her development, particularly her bond with a character named Momo, which helps her to slowly reintegrate and build trust with others. Her development arc culminates in a climactic clash against Mōryō, where she fights alongside Tsukikage and an ally named Katrina to dismantle her former allies, cementing her rebirth as a trusted comrade. In terms of notable abilities, Byakko wields a naginata with fluid agility, her strength evident in each strike. This skill, combined with her mercenary training and lethal precision, makes her a formidable fighter, despite her initial status as a displaced operative finding a new purpose.
